A solution is prepared by mixing 769 mL of ethanol with 507 mL of water. The molarity of ethanol in the resulting solution is 10
blsea [12.9K]

Answer:

57 mL

Explanation:

To make things clear, when 769 mL of ethanol were mixed with 507 mL of water, the resulting volume was not (769+507) 1276 mL, but a lower value. This is because of the interactions between liquid molecules.

First we<u> calculate how many grams of ethanol are there in 769 mL</u>, using the <em>given density</em>:

  • mass = density * volume
  • 0.7893 g/mL * 769 mL = 606.97 g ethanol

Then we<u> convert 606.97 g of ethanol into moles</u>, using its<em> molar mass</em>:

  • 606.97 g ÷ 46.07 g/mol = 13.17 mol

Now we <u>calculate the actual volume of the solution</u>, using the <em>definition of molarity</em>:

  • Volume = Moles / Molarity
  • 13.17 mol / 10.8 M = 1.219 L

Finally we <em>convert 1.219 L to mL</em>, and <u>calculate the difference in volume</u>:

  • 1.219 L * 1000 = 1219 mL
  • 1276 mL - 1219 mL = 57 mL
